Reactive oxygen species (ROS) are highly reactive oxygen-containing molecules, such as superoxide and hydrogen peroxide, that function as critical secondary messengers in cell signaling and immune defense (PubMed: 28129551). To prevent cellular damage, the body employs a complex antioxidant enzyme system—including superoxide dismutase (SOD), catalase, and glutathione peroxidase—to neutralize excess ROS and maintain redox homeostasis (StatPearls: NBK545155). When the production of ROS exceeds the capacity of these antioxidant defenses, oxidative stress occurs, leading to damage of lipids, proteins, and DNA (NIH: PMC4310836). This imbalance is a hallmark of various pathologies, including neurodegenerative diseases, cardiovascular disorders, and cancer, where ROS can promote genomic instability. Therapeutic interventions targeting this system include direct antioxidants and Nrf2 activators that boost the expression of multiple antioxidant enzymes, though clinical application remains challenging due to the dual role of ROS in both health and disease (Nature Reviews Drug Discovery: 10.1038/nrd.2017.243).
